Treatment activity of budesonide-loaded poly(lactic-co-glycolic acid) microspheres in infant bronchiolitis

Abstract

Bronchiolitis is a common respiratory disease in infants with poor autoimmune function and narrow airways, resulting in a higher incidence. Despite great advances in medical technology, infants remain vulnerable to complications affecting the effectiveness of treatments. Therefore, suitable drug carriers for long-term local administration are the key to improve treatment efficiency. In this study, budesonide-loaded PLGA microspheres were successfully prepared by emulsification–solvent volatilization method. The microspheres had smooth and nearly spherical surfaces, and the size was 8.0–11.8 μm, with a high encapsulation rate and drug loading capacity. The slow degradation of PLGA allows enables budesonide to exert long-term and sustained effects, representing a novel method for treating infant bronchiolitis. The application value of the method for infant bronchiolitis was determined, and the relevant mechanism was explored.
